PM to inaugurate Patna Airport’s new terminal on May 30

 Bihar Deputy Chief Minister Samrat Choudhary said that Prime Minister Narendra Modi will inaugurate the newly constructed terminal of Jai Prakash Narayan International Airport of Patna on May 30.

After reviewing the preparedness for the PM programme scheduled on May 30, Chaudhary told news persons here on Wednesday that with the inauguration of the new terminal, the annual flow of flyers from Patna Airport would increase to 1 crore from the current 30 lakh.

He said that the Prime Minister is also scheduled to address a public meeting in Vikramganj.

During his visit, the Prime Minister would inaugurate and dedicate several development projects for roads, electricity, and an Airport for Bihar.

He said that Prime Minister Modi will lay the foundation stone of development projects worth crores of rupees, including a four-lane highway from Patna to Sasaram in Bihar and Varanasi to Ranchi, a 600 MW power plant in Navinagar, and for expansion of Bihta Airport.

JDU MP Sanjay Jhaz, state Chief Secretary, and the Director General of Police were also present during the review meeting.
